Design and Build Quality

Both the Ganiza Smart Toaster and the Touch screen Toaster feature a modern design, but there are notable differences in their build quality. The Ganiza Smart Toaster boasts a full stainless steel design, which not only enhances its durability but also gives it a sleek, professional appearance. In contrast, the Touch screen Toaster from Dear Morning does not specify its materials, which raises questions about its long-term durability. The Ganiza model's heat-resistant body ensures that you won't have to worry about melting plastic or unpleasant odors, a common issue with lower-quality toasters. This attention to material choice helps it stand out as a more reliable option for everyday use.

Functionality and Features

When it comes to functionality, both toasters offer impressive features, but they cater to different user preferences. The Ganiza Smart Toaster includes a user-friendly touchscreen interface with six browning levels and a digital countdown timer, allowing for precise customization of your toast. It also has additional functions such as Defrost, Reheat, and Cancel, making it versatile for various bread types. The Touch screen Toaster, however, provides a broader range of bread types, including gluten-free and grain options, along with its six shade settings. This feature may attract those who enjoy exploring different bread varieties. Overall, both toasters excel in functionality, but the Ganiza may appeal more to those who prefer a high-quality build and reliability.

Toasting Performance

The toasting performance of both products is notable, although they operate on slightly different power specifications. The Ganiza Smart Toaster is rated at 925W, enabling it to toast bread 50% faster than traditional models, ensuring that you can enjoy your breakfast in no time. The Touch screen Toaster operates at a slightly lower power of 900W but also claims to offer 50% faster toasting. Both models ensure even heat distribution, but the Ganiza's superior wattage may give it a slight edge in efficiency. If quick breakfast routines are a priority for you, either toaster will serve well, but the Ganiza may deliver slightly faster results.

Cleaning and Maintenance

Cleaning and maintenance are often overlooked aspects of kitchen appliances, but both toasters have features that make these tasks easier. The Ganiza Smart Toaster comes with a removable crumb tray, allowing for quick and hassle-free cleanup of crumbs. It also includes a cleaning brush for more thorough maintenance of interior elements. Similarly, the Touch screen Toaster features a removable tray at the back, which simplifies the cleaning process. While both products provide convenient cleaning options, the Ganiza offers additional tools that may make maintenance even simpler.
